Serial Recovery (For advanced users):
- Open the case (voids warranty). Locate the 4-pin header near the CPU (labeled J4).
- Pinout: Pin 1 = GND, Pin 2 = TX, Pin 3 = RX, Pin 4 = 3.3V (do not use).
- Connect a USB-to-UART adapter (e.g., FTDI) at 115200 baud.
- Power on the device. Press
Ctrl+Crepeatedly in your terminal software (PuTTY). - You will see the
i4882>prompt in U-Boot. - Run the command:
run update_http. This relaunches the emergency web server. - Follow Step 3 from Section 4 to upload fresh icotera i4882 firmware.

Prerequisites
- Ethernet connection (LAN port 1).
- Power backup (or assurance that power won't cycle).
- Downloaded firmware file extracted on your PC.
- A full backup of your settings (Administration > Backup).
